How to fill out the In Camera Index Form online

The In Camera Index Form is a vital document required for submitting records for confidential inspection by the Freedom of Information Commission. This guide will provide comprehensive instructions to ensure users can easily complete the form accurately.

Follow the steps to fill out the In Camera Index Form online.

  1. Press the ‘Get Form’ button to access the In Camera Index Form and open it in your preferred online editor.
  2. In the section labeled 'FIC#', enter the contested case docket number provided in the 'Notice of Hearing and Order to Show Cause'. For 'Page', begin with sequential numbering, such as 'Page 1 of 2 Pages'.
  3. Under Section (A), for each page being submitted, write a sequential reference number, ensuring there is space to align with corresponding line numbers listed in Section (B).
  4. In Section (B), for each reference number noted in Section (A), enter the line number(s) on that page where you believe the information is exempt from disclosure. Each line should contain one item of information.
  5. Section (C) requires users to describe the nature of the information claimed to be exempt without revealing any specific details.
  6. In Section (D), identify the exemption statute that supports your claim for confidentiality pertaining to each item listed.
  7. In Section (E), the certifying party must sign, print their name, and include their title where indicated to verify the information.
  8. For Section (F), the certification must be completed in the presence of a notary public or authorized person who can administer the affidavit, including their signature and title.
  9. Sections (G) and (H) will be completed by the commission upon submission and will acknowledge receipt and access granted to the records.
  10. Finally, in Section (I), the custodial party must acknowledge receipt of the records by including their name, signature, printed name, title, and the date of receipt.

In camera inspection refers to a process where a judge reviews documents privately, away from public view, to determine their relevance or confidentiality. This procedure often involves the use of an In Camera Index Form, which helps organize and present the documents for review. By using this form, legal professionals can ensure that only necessary information is disclosed during legal proceedings. This approach protects sensitive information while upholding transparency in the legal process.
